www.theglassfactory.comWith over 16,000 square feet, you can take this unique space and create your perfect wedding or special event. The Glass Factory was built in 1936 by Henry Klutho, an American architect known for his work in the “Prairie School” style. He helped in the reconstruction of Jacksonville, Florida after the Great Fire of 1901.
